Output e0d5f12f183ca46c983795cb589a3d71fc04d8eb6aa6e686aeaba8c43a18759e:0

value
395195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b5908c7b40a4cdf6975a63061ff01b4bab5ea6b OP_EQUAL
address
3JmcwdM3guYsViYCwYRx11BwGnyPVq4RDY
transaction
e0d5f12f183ca46c983795cb589a3d71fc04d8eb6aa6e686aeaba8c43a18759e
spent
true